怎么用php处理表格数据

worktile 其他 144

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    处理表格数据可以使用PHP的各种数据处理函数和方法来完成。下面是PHP中常用的处理表格数据的一些方法:

    1. 读取和解析表格数据
    可以通过使用PHP的内置函数,如`file_get_contents()`,`explode()`等来读取和解析表格数据。例如,如果表格数据存储在一个文件中,可以使用`file_get_contents()`函数读取文件内容,再使用`explode()`函数按行分割内容。

    “`php
    $fileContents = file_get_contents(‘table-data.txt’);
    $rows = explode(“\n”, $fileContents);
    “`

    2. 分割单元格数据
    如果每一行的数据是使用分隔符(如逗号、制表符等)分割的,可以使用`explode()`函数来分割单元格数据。

    “`php
    // 假设每一行数据使用逗号分隔
    foreach ($rows as $row) {
    $cells = explode(“,”, $row);
    // 处理每个单元格的数据
    }
    “`

    3. 遍历和处理表格数据
    可以使用循环语句(如`foreach`)来遍历每一行的数据,并使用条件语句或其他逻辑来处理特定的数据。

    “`php
    foreach ($rows as $row) {
    $cells = explode(“,”, $row);
    // 处理每个单元格的数据
    foreach ($cells as $cell) {
    // 处理单元格数据
    // …
    }
    }
    “`

    4. 表格数据的过滤和验证
    根据具体需求,可以使用PHP的各种函数和方法对表格数据进行过滤和验证。例如,可以使用`trim()`函数去除数据中的空格,使用`filter_var()`函数对数据进行过滤和验证等。

    “`php
    foreach ($rows as $row) {
    $cells = explode(“,”, $row);
    // 处理每个单元格的数据
    foreach ($cells as $cell) {
    $trimmedData = trim($cell); // 去除空格
    // 其他过滤和验证逻辑
    // …
    }
    }
    “`

    5. 存储和输出处理过后的数据
    根据具体需求,可以使用PHP的各种方法将处理过的数据存储到数据库中、生成新的表格文件、输出到浏览器等。

    “`php
    // 例如,将处理过的数据存储到数据库中
    $db = new PDO(‘mysql:host=localhost;dbname=test’, ‘username’, ‘password’);
    foreach ($rows as $row) {
    $cells = explode(“,”, $row);
    // 处理每个单元格的数据
    foreach ($cells as $cell) {
    $trimmedData = trim($cell); // 去除空格
    // 其他过滤和验证逻辑
    // …
    // 将数据存入数据库
    $stmt = $db->prepare(“INSERT INTO table_data (cell_data) VALUES (:data)”);
    $stmt->bindParam(‘:data’, $trimmedData);
    $stmt->execute();
    }
    }
    “`

    以上是使用PHP处理表格数据的一些常用方法,根据具体需求可以进行适当调整和扩展。希望对你有帮助!

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    使用PHP处理表格数据可以通过以下几个步骤完成:

    1. 连接数据库:首先需要通过PHP连接到数据库,可以使用内置的数据库扩展如MySQLi或PDO来实现。使用数据库可以方便地存储和获取表格数据。

    2. 查询数据:通过编写SQL查询语句,可以从数据库中获取表格数据。使用SELECT语句可以选择特定的行和列来获取需要处理的数据。

    3. 处理数据:一旦获取到表格数据,可以使用PHP的各种函数和方法对数据进行处理。例如,可以使用字符串函数来截取、替换或格式化数据,使用日期和时间函数来处理日期和时间数据,使用数学函数来对数值数据进行计算等。此外,还可以使用数组函数对数据进行排序、过滤和组合等操作。

    4. 更新数据:根据需要,可以使用SQL的UPDATE语句更新表格数据。通过编写适当的SQL语句,可以更新表格中指定行和列的数据。

    5. 显示数据:最后,将处理后的数据显示给用户或保存到文件中。可以使用HTML和CSS来美化和布局数据,以便用户更好地查看和理解数据。

    综上所述,使用PHP处理表格数据需要连接数据库、查询数据、处理数据、更新数据和显示数据等步骤。通过结合数据库和PHP的强大功能,可以灵活地处理各种表格数据。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    如何用PHP处理表格数据

    一、介绍
    表格是我们日常生活中非常常见的一种数据展示方式,而PHP是一种广泛应用于web开发的脚本语言,提供了丰富的函数和工具来处理和操作表格数据。本文将从方法、操作流程等方面讲解如何用PHP处理表格数据。

    二、准备工作
    在开始处理表格数据之前,我们首先需要准备一些工作。这包括:
    1. 安装PHP:确保您的服务器已安装了PHP,并且已配置好环境变量。
    2. 创建一个表格:您可以通过使用HTML标签来创建一个简单的表格,或者从数据库中获取到一个已有的表格。

    三、读取表格数据
    处理表格数据首先需要将表格数据读取到PHP中。有两种常用的方法来实现这个目标:
    1. 使用HTML表单提交数据:如果表格是一个在线表单,用户可以通过填写表单中的字段并提交表单来将数据发送到PHP脚本。在PHP脚本中,您可以使用`$_POST`或`$_GET`来获取表单中的数据,然后将数据保存到数据库或进行其他操作。
    2. 读取本地表格文件:如果表格数据存储在本地文件中,您可以使用PHP的`file_get_contents()`函数读取文件内容,并使用`explode()`函数将内容切分成数组。然后您可以使用循环遍历数组来处理每一行的数据。

    四、处理表格数据
    一旦您成功地将表格数据读取到PHP中,接下来就可以进行一系列的操作了。下面是一些常见的操作:
    1. 过滤表格数据:有时表格数据中可能包含一些无效或不想要的数据,您可以使用PHP的字符串处理函数、正则表达式等工具来过滤掉这些数据。
    2. 验证数据:对于表格中的数据,您可能需要进行一些验证,以确保数据的有效性和完整性。您可以使用各种PHP函数和技术来验证数据,例如`filter_var()`函数、正则表达式等。
    3. 计算数据:如果表格中包含数字数据,您可以使用PHP的数学函数来对这些数据进行计算和统计,例如求和、平均值、最大值、最小值等。
    4. 排序数据:对于需要排序的表格数据,您可以使用PHP的`sort()`、`asort()`、`ksort()`等函数来实现不同类型的排序。
    5. 保存数据:一旦对表格数据进行了处理,您可以将数据保存到数据库、写入到文件中或通过其他方式持久化数据。

    五、展示处理结果
    最后,您可以选择将处理后的表格数据展示给用户。您可以使用HTML标签和PHP嵌入代码来轻松地将数据渲染并呈现给用户。例如,您可以使用`foreach`循环来遍历数组,并在每次循环中输出表格行和单元格。

    六、总结
    通过使用PHP的丰富函数和工具,我们可以轻松地处理和操作表格数据。本文介绍了如何读取表格数据、处理数据和展示结果。希望这些方法和操作流程能够帮助您更好地用PHP处理表格数据。

    (本文字数:XXX)

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部